Description

Dunlop waterproof and insulated work boots, CSA ESR certified, in Purofort (PU) with non-slip sole, composite toe and puncture-resistant plate. Purofrot Ultra heavy-duty protection, fits like a sneaker.

Product detail

  • Waterproof Purofort (PU) upper.
  • Composite toe and puncture-resistant plate.
  • Removable insole.
  • .PU slip resisting outsole.
  • Resistant to various chemicals and manure.
  • Thermal insulation.
  • Excellent shock absorption.
  • Flexible and lightweight.
  • Cut resistant.
  • Snug-fit construction to eliminate heel slippage.
  • Black(DLPLHD0-11), Green(DLPLKL0-15).

Technical Specifications and Product Features

Understanding Product Standards

Specifications matter because insulated work boots must balance comfort, traction, and jobsite protection. This model is CSA ESR certified and includes practical features that support demanding work environments. Workers often value waterproof construction, thermal insulation, and lightweight flexibility in the same boot.

Specification What It Means Practical Benefit
CSA ESR certified Meets the listed Canadian safety footwear certification Supports compliance for many jobsite footwear requirements
Composite toe Non-metal toe protection component Helps support impact protection without adding unnecessary weight
Puncture-resistant plate Underfoot protective layer Adds protection against sharp ground hazards
PU slip resisting outsole Outsole designed for traction Supports footing on wet or slippery surfaces

Care and Replacement Guidelines

Inspect the outsole, upper, toe cap, and puncture-resistant plate regularly per manufacturer guidelines. Clean dirt and contaminants by wiping or rinsing them off per specifications, then store the boots in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ight and chemicals. Replace the footwear when tread, insulation, or structure shows wear according to manufacturer and industry standards.
